Larry is a pioneer developer of unique CFD models to inform the design of ultra-low NOx burner technologies. He is also a holder of numerous patents and has significant theoretical knowledge and hands-on experience in R&D settings, test facilities, field analysis of combustion problems and equipment start-ups.
Larry has over 40 years’ power and process industry experience and over that time has designed and engineered numerous new combustion products and systems. He has also developed unique analysis methodologies and invented state-of-the-art Computational Fluid Dynamic (CFD) models.With a wide range of practical expertise and theoretical knowledge, Larry’s areas of expertise, as well as CFD, include combustion science across a number of large combustion applications, including refinery furnaces, flares and utility boilers. His multiple fuels experience spans gas, refinery fuels, oil, coals, and biomass.
Larry has been working with RJM since 2008 with a focus on CFD work and prior to that, held senior engineering roles at John Zinc and in the United States Navy.
